Donald A. Brady

February 4, 1940 - September 18, 2016

In loving memory of a dear husband, father, uncle, grandfather, son, brother; Born February 4th 1940, and preceded in death by his parents Fred and Anne Brady. A man of incredible selflessness, devotion to his family, and honor for the Lord, he lived a life of simplicity and conviction and care for his fellow man. He will be remembered for his wonderful laugh, his old fashioned ways, his silly faces, tremendous work ethic, and for setting an example of how to lead a life the best that one can. His ability to fix anything imaginable was extraordinary as he was a true "Mr. Fixit." We are so very thankful of our time we have had with you and you will be horribly missed as our provider, our rock, and our hero in every sense of the word.

Father above please accept this loving man into your beautiful kingdom so that he may rest in your eternal light, and peace, and please provide us your comfort from now until we see his face again.

He is survived by his wife of 42 years Pauline, brothers Fred Brady and Mickey Brady(Susan), daughters Carrie (Dave), Kelly, Kim (Kent), Melissa, and sons Geoffrey, and Christopher. Four grandchildren, Three great grandchildren, Numerous nieces and nephews
